Historical Event on 9/6/1993
CPI (M) wrests Congress (I) bastion of Chowringhee in the by-elections to the WB Assembly; Durgapur and Kurseong also won by CPI (M).

10/2/1869 | Mohandas Karamchand Gandhi (Mahatma Gandhi) born to a Bania (trading caste) family at Porbander, Kathiawar. He was the youngest of the three sons of Karamchand alias Kaba Gandhi, Prime Minister successively in Porbunder, Rajkot and Vankaner States, and his fourth wife Putlibai. |
8/18/1896 | Raghupati Sahay ""Firaq Gorakhpuri"", revolutionary Urdu poet, was born. He was honoured with the highest literary awards, including the Sahitya Academy Award in 1960 and Bharatiya Gyanpeeth Award in 1969. His notable works include ""Ruh-e-Kayenaat (Spirit of Universe, 1945)"" and ""Ramz-O-Kinayaat (Suggestion, 1946)"". |
